Sorbets are made with just fruit juice, water, and sugar and are safe for a dairy-free diet. Sorbettos are another name for sorbet, another dairy-free frozen treat. Sorbettos are sweet, fruity, and a tasty treat to enjoy while cooling off on a cool day. You can find sorbettos from the Talenti brand at your local grocery store and these are all dairy-free. These are made with fruit juice, fruit puree, and water. Sorbettos are an option you may find at ice cream shops or at the grocery store. While sherbet is not dairy-free, there are still some great frozen treat options available to you. What dairy-free treat can I enjoy instead of sherbet? If you follow a dairy-free diet, you may want to choose sorbet, a dairy-free frozen treat, instead. Sherbet is not considered to be dairy-free as it contains milk and cream, two dairy products. Milk and cream are both dairy products made from cow’s milk. Yes, the main ingredients in sherbet are dairy ingredients. Depending on the brand or recipe, you may also find other ingredients, like eggs or gelatin. The main ingredients in sherbet are milk, water, sugar, cream, and fruit purees, juices, or flavors. In my head, sherbet is the love child of ice cream and sorbet. Sherbet is a fruit-flavored ice cream that isn’t technically considered “ice cream.” It has a lower fat content than real ice cream, but with a big fruit flavor, like a sorbet.
